Get ready to slay the competition in Ragnarock, the intense online battle royale to hit the scene. This wild arena pits hundreds of players against each other in a fight for survival. With a variety of tools at your https://orangebookmarks.com/story18561416/the-latest-online-battle-royale-raging-through-ragnarock